How they compare

Bangladesh currently reports 26.39 trillion current LCU against 26.21 trillion current LCU in Costa Rica, a difference of 181.50 billion current LCU.

The two have swapped places 6 times across 52 shared years of data; in 1974 it was Bangladesh ahead.

Bangladesh ranks 29th and Costa Rica ranks 31st of 166 countries.

Across the 6 decades both report, Bangladesh averaged higher in 2 and Costa Rica in 4.

Broad money is the sum of all liquid financial instruments held by money-holding sectors that are widely accepted in an economy as a medium of exchange, plus those that can be converted into a medium of exchange at short notice at, or close to, their full nominal value.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This series is expressed in local currency units.
